Tom makes $210.00 in 4 days. How much does he make in 3 days?
Airida [17]
Tom makes 157.5 in 3 days.
210.00 ÷ 4 = $52.5
He makes $52.5 each day
52.5 x 3 = $157.5 in 3 days
